Truck Accidents

A collision between a large truck and a car can be devastating. Even the tiniest of accidents can cause devastating injuries that cause victims to be left with huge medical bills, lost income and property damage. Victims also suffer a loss of life, emotional distress and the loss of the ability to engage in activities they used to enjoy. If you have been injured in a collision caused by a truck, a accident lawyer can help you receive fair compensation.

A Savannah truck accident attorney can help you determine who is liable and what compensation you may be entitled to receive. These cases can be complex because several parties are involved in the operation of trucking. The first step is determining whether the trucking company or driver violated their duty to protect you. If the driver was not properly trained, utilized an inadequate system of inspection or allowed a dangerous load to be transported, they can be held responsible for injuries you sustained.

A driver's or trucking company's violation of federal regulations is an additional factor to consider. The laws restrict the amount of time that a truck driver can spend behind the wheel and oblige them to take regular breaks. Our Savannah truck accident lawyers will examine the evidence to determine whether the trucking company or driver broke these rules.

An experienced truck accident lawyer can also look over documents such as the logs of inspections for vehicles and drivers as well as shift change paperwork, which can help to establish the cause of your crash. They can also examine the crash site in order to find any potential hazards, and determine if they contributed to the accident. They can also assist you in constructing a claim that includes economic and noneconomic damages.

Rideshare Accidents


Ridesharing services like Uber and Lyft offer convenience and accessibility. However as more vehicles from rideshares take to the roads, accidents involving these drivers are occurring more frequently. If an accident does occur it's crucial to work with an experienced Savannah rideshare accident lawyer who knows how to handle these cases.

Similar to other car accidents, the victims of a rideshare crash may be entitled to compensation for their losses. In a crash that involves rideshares, there may be more parties involved than in a car accident. Uber or Lyft drivers, for instance typically have their own insurance policy on top of the insurance provided by the company. It is therefore difficult to decide which insurance policy should protect you from damages.

The liability in a crash involving a rideshare is determined by the general principles of negligence. If the driver's negligence or reckless driving caused your accident, then they can be held responsible for your injuries and damage. But, if the accident was caused by another motorist or rideshare driver, the rideshare driver is not liable for the damages you sustained.

If the driver responsible was an Uber driver or Lyft driver then your claim will be handled under the company's policy which gives passengers one million dollars of coverage. If the driver had sufficient coverage at the time, you may be able file a claim under their personal insurance policy.

There is a short time to claim compensation if you are a victim of a rideshare accident. A experienced Savannah rideshare accident lawyer will analyze the specifics of your case and ensure you adhere to all deadlines while ensuring your legal rights are protected.

Wrongful Death

If a loved one dies as a result of the negligence, wrongful or reckless acts of another person or entity family member, the family members who survived may be entitled to compensation. A Savannah wrongful-death lawyer can help victims recover damages.

Like any personal injury claim the wrongful death case must prove legal negligence. This means the wrongdoer owed your loved ones a duty to care and they violated the duty, and their actions or inability act directly led to the victim's injury or death. This includes instances of car accidents, truck accidents, and medical malpractice.

Georgia law has clear guidelines on who can make a claim based on the death of a loved one. In general the spouse is designated as the lead plaintiff in a lawsuit, however the claim must encompass all the interests of children who survive (including adopted children).
